Alexandra Szentkirályi is a Hungarian politician and the president of the Budapest branch of the Fidesz party. She has previously served as a government spokesperson and is known for her critical stance towards the city's current administration. Recently, she commented on the mayor's announcement about new metro buses, questioning the significance of the initiative and suggesting that it does not represent a substantial achievement for Budapest.
